How To: Easily relocate your applications

Learn how you can safely relocate your installed programs from drive C to drive D or E without worrying about uninstalling and reinstalling.
November 14, 2011 / 10:25 IST

Well you partitioned your hard drive initially and loaded the operating system and now realize that your C drive is running low on space while your D drive is a huge empty playground? You are now left with two options—first one is uninstalling huge and space-hogging applications and reinstalling them on the other drive and the second one is to resize your existing partitions using a partition management utility. The latter option is better in a way as you can allocate the space permanently to drive C, but the threat of losing all your data in one go is high in case you accidentally reset your PC or witness a power failure.
